About Chilka wild Sanctuary:

Chilka wild Sanctuary is located in Odisha (Orissa) Puri and it is a blessed wildlife sanctuary. Orissa is situated on the eastern coast of India and is situated in the south-west of Puri. It is spread over a wide area of 1100 sq. Km. This area looks like a pear. Here is a popular picnic spot to spend time in the natural environment. Family, couples and nature lovers have enjoyed beautiful surroundings. Chilka is a famous place for Dolphin in her natural form. The area around Chilka Lake includes the Chilka bird Sanctuary. It is home to various migratory and local birds. This place is famous for its natural scenic beauty Brahmaputra. There are most spotted ones are Flamingo, White Bellied Sea Eagle, Brahminy Kite, Spotbilled Pelican, Barheaded Goose, Openbilled Stork, Spoonbill, Brahimny Duck, Wigeon, Pintail, Shoveller, Ibis, Stilt, Heron, Egret, Avocet, Gull, Tern and Kingfisher.   • History of Chilka wild Sanctuary:

    Chilka Wildlife Sanctuary As it is popularly called, about five thousand years ago, there was a discussion about the construction of Chilka Lake in rocky, coastal lamps in southern Orissa. The huge sea submerged first made an open bay on which a marine trade post was established. For many years, the flow of sandy sea shore continuously and continuously enfolding one large lagoon between the sea aside on one side and the hills and rivers on the other.

  • Interesting things to do Chilka wild Sanctuary:

  • Chilka Wildlife Sanctuary is one of India's great bird specs. Waterfowl (duck, goose), waders (many water herds including sandpipers, plowers, deer and storks, flamingos) there are many guls and turns during winter, which connect to the crowd of raptors.

  • The woodland area is full of singing birds, namely Gray Franklin, blue-tail bee-eating and oriental prints etc. In habitual coexistence, one can also see various bird raptors such as white pinti sea eagle, pallas fish eagle (top), ausphere, short-tomed eagle, Eurasian marsh harrier, step eagle and foreign falcons.
  • Interesting things to Visit Chilka wild Sanctuary:

  • Brahmaputra: This is one of the most fascinating places. It is known for its beauty. Here is the best place for a picnic.
  • Bird Island: This place is a great destination for birds. Here you can see the birds in their natural form.
  • Satapada: Satapada is a place where dolphins are found very close, where Irrawady dolphins and bottle-nosed dolphins can be seen. Irrawy dolphins can be seen here, which are hard to find.
  • Breakfast Island: If you want to go to the wonderful island of AT Chilka Lake, then Rambha will have to ride a 20-minute boat. This island is being named because tourists have packed with OMTDC Penthivans of Rambha with breakfast and it is here in the surroundings.
